Also bei mir klappt es. Habe es gestern Abend gleich getestet.
Danke für die Änderung!
Also bei mir klappt es. Habe es gestern Abend gleich getestet.
korrekt.Bernd_M hat geschrieben: ↑Mo Feb 05, 2024 11:36 am Also jetzt noch mal zum Mitschreiben für mich als reiner Anwender und für alle anderen auf meinem niedrigen Niveau.
Wenn ich das alles richtig verstanden habe, muss ich folgendermaßen vorgehen, um wieder mit SoC Ladebegrenzung operieren zu können:
- Version 2.0 installieren
- Auf Tronity Modul umstellen
- SoC wird von Tronity erkannt, so dass die manuelle SoC-Eingabe bei Ladebeginn entfällt
- Anschließend funktioniert alles wieder so wie vorher beim PSA-Modul.
Ist das korrekt?
Bei mir hat das mit der Latenz bei Tronity zumindest heute Nacht und auch den Tag über heute recht gut gepasst.orcas451 hat geschrieben: ↑Mo Feb 05, 2024 12:37 pm Ja, für den Tronity (Um-)Weg braucht man einen kostenpflichtigen Account. Aber selbst damit ist das Ganze nicht so smooth wie vorher. Tronity hat nach meiner Erfahrung mit großer Latenz zu kämpfen, sprich es vergeht schon mal ne Stunde bis der aktuelle SoC Stand des Fahrzeugs dort ankommt.
Darf ich dich bitten, dir das SoC-Modul von Tronity oder die Berechnung des SoC während dem Laden noch einmal anzuschauen?
Code: Alles auswählen
2024-02-05 17:40:12,292 - {modules.common.fault_state:49} - {ERROR:fetch soc_ev2} - Tronity: FaultState FaultStateLevel.ERROR, FaultStr <class 'TypeError'> ("unsupported operand type(s) for -: 'float' and 'NoneType'",), Traceback:
Traceback (most recent call last):
File "/var/www/html/openWB/packages/modules/common/configurable_vehicle.py", line 66, in update
car_state = self._get_carstate_by_source(vehicle_update_data, source)
File "/var/www/html/openWB/packages/modules/common/configurable_vehicle.py", line 111, in _get_carstate_by_source
return CarState(soc=calc_soc.calc_soc(vehicle_update_data,
File "/var/www/html/openWB/packages/modules/vehicles/common/calc_soc/calc_soc.py", line 13, in calc_soc
imported_since_start = vehicle_update_data.imported - imported_start
TypeError: unsupported operand type(s) for -: 'float' and 'NoneType'
Hallo,Bernd_M hat geschrieben: ↑Mo Feb 05, 2024 11:36 am Also jetzt noch mal zum Mitschreiben für mich als reiner Anwender und für alle anderen auf meinem niedrigen Niveau.
Wenn ich das alles richtig verstanden habe, muss ich folgendermaßen vorgehen, um wieder mit SoC Ladebegrenzung operieren zu können:
- Version 2.0 installieren
- Auf Tronity Modul umstellen
- SoC wird von Tronity erkannt, so dass die manuelle SoC-Eingabe bei Ladebeginn entfällt
- Anschließend funktioniert alles wieder so wie vorher beim PSA-Modul.
Ist das korrekt?